Explanation:


Given that ∠C=90°, ∠B=30°, c=10


We know that sum of all angles in a triangle is 180 degree.


∠A+∠B+∠C=180°


∠A+∠30°+∠90°=180°


∠A+∠120°=180°


∠A=60°


Now we can use sin or cos whichever applicable to find missing sides


2b=10


b=5


Similarly


a=8.6602
